The basic form has remained unchanged. Candy canes have been decorating holiday trees since the late 1840s, but they didn't get their iconic red and white stripes until the 1920s. Candy, also called sweets (british english) or lollies (australian english, new zealand english), is a confection that features sugar as a principal ingredient.
